Career path

Career Role Description
Precision Agriculture Biotechnologist Develops and implements innovative biotechnological solutions for optimizing crop yields and resource management in precision agriculture. High demand for expertise in genetic modification and data analysis.
Agricultural Data Scientist (Precision Farming) Analyzes large datasets from sensors and other sources to improve farming efficiency. Requires strong skills in statistical modeling and machine learning within the precision agriculture context.
Precision Agriculture Consultant Advises farmers on the implementation and optimization of precision agriculture technologies, integrating biotechnology advancements for sustainable practices. Excellent communication and problem-solving skills are essential.
Biotechnology Research Scientist (Agricultural Applications) Conducts research and development of new biotechnological tools for enhancing crop resilience, productivity, and nutritional value within precision agriculture frameworks. Focuses on genetic engineering and related fields.
